Parnell David J. Parnell is an author, speaker, Forbes and American Lawyer Media columnist, and the founder and principal of True North Partner Management, a partner-level legal search and placement firm. Along with his experience in private placement, he has previously worked in-house with the likes of Intel, Xircom, and DreamWorks SKG. Complimenting his Forbes and ALM columns, his work can also be found in publications such as The American Lawyer, Huffington Post, Venture Capital Post, Fox News Magazine, Lawyerist, Law360, Bloomberg, Australasian Lawyer, NBC News, The Global Legal Post, Business Insider, and NZ Lawyer, among others.
